Monstrous 1,000HP Jeep Grand Cherokee Takes on Audi R8 V10, Nissan GT-R and BMW X6M


Ah Russia, the land of great artists, endless distances, dashboard mounted cameras and 1,000-horsepower Jeep Grand Cherokees challenging some of the fastest cars around.

In this match, we see the previous generation Grand Cherokee SRT-8 that's powered by a Stroker 7.2-liter supercharged V8 engine competing against a completely stock Audi R8 V10 5.2 with 525-horses, a Switzer-prepped Nissan GT-R R850 with 850-ponies and a BMW X6M by Evotech with 620-horsepower.

Marussia Shows the Geneva Crowd how the Russians do Sports Cars


Thanks to events like the Geneva Motor Show, we have the chance to see some very eccentric sports cars like the Marussia B2, which remains an extremely rare sight.

To fill the gaps in your automotive history, the B2 is an evolution of the Marussia's foray into the sports car segment, the B1, and it was presented in a world premiere at the 2009 Frankfurt Motor Show.

Nissan Plans to Revive Datsun Brand for Emerging Markets Including Russia, Indonesia and India


It's been more than two decades since Nissan Motors phased out its Datsun brand to strengthen its own company name.

But times and circumstances changes and here we are with Nissan now planning to wake up its old Datsun brand from the dead, according to a report from Japanese business daily Nikkei that was forwarded by Reuters.

The newspaper said that Nissan wants to use the Datsun brand name on a new lineup of low cost vehicles tailor made for emerging markets starting from 2014. The move is reminiscent of Renault's decision to buy out the Romanian automaker Dacia in 1999 for the same purpose.
